UPDATED: Southern Vectis are to operate a shuttle service in Upper Ventnor for a period of nearly 6 weeks during works by Island Roads which will separate the town in two and will see motorists facing a lengthy diversion.
From Monday (1st February), Newport Road in Ventnor will be closed from Gills Cliff Road to Down Lane to allow substantial works to get underway to shore-up ‘The Graben’. This means all traffic in and out of Ventnor will need to divert via Whitwell or Shanklin.
As a result of the near-6 week closure, Southern Vectis Route 3 buses and school bus routes 106, 311, 312, 316, 317, 319, 330 and 500 will all face delays and diversions.
The diversion for Route 3 towards Ventnor from Newport is Godshill through to Whitwell, Ventnor Road through to Ventnor and left into Upper Gills Cliff before turning right into Ocean View Road to rejoin the normal route. The diversion route will operate in both directions.
A shuttle bus will operate between York Road in Upper Ventnor and Shanklin Co-op operating at the times below:
• Leaving Upper Ventnor York Road operating an hourly service via Whiteley Bank from 07:05 until 18:05, with one extra trip at 23:55
• Leaving Shanklin bus station operating an hourly service hourly via Whiteley Bank from 07:40 until 18:40, with one extra trip at 00:30
